    The Executive Council of KwaZulu-Natal is the cabinet of the executive branch of the provincial government in the South African province of KwaZulu-Natal.The Members of the Executive Council (MECs) are appointed from among the members of the KwaZulu-Natal Provincial Legislature by the Premier of KwaZulu-Natal, an office held since May 2024 by Thami Ntuli of the Inkatha Freedom Party (IFP).

    The KwaZulu-Natal Legislature is the primary legislative body of the South African province of KwaZulu-Natal.It is unicameral in its composition and elects the premier and the provincial cabinet from among the leading party or coalition members in the parliament.

    Members of the 4th Provincial Legislature took office on 6 May 2009 [2] and served until the general election of 7 May 2014. The ANC's Zweli Mkhize was elected Premier at the legislature's first sitting, [ 3 ] but he was replaced by Senzo Mchunu in August 2013. [ 4 ]

    Members of the 5th Provincial Legislature took office on 21 May 2014 and served until the general election of 8 May 2019. During the first sitting of the legislature, the ANC's Senzo Mchunu was elected to his first full term as Premier of KwaZulu-Natal . [ 3 ]

    Elections to the KwaZulu-Natal Provincial Legislature must be held every five years, usually at the same time as the election of the National Assembly; the last such election occurred on 14 June 2024. At the first meeting of the provincial legislature after an election, the members indirectly elect the premier from amongst themselves.
